4.
When using depressed center grinding wheels,
be sure to use only fiberglass-reinforced wheels.
5.
Always
use safety glasses or goggles.
Ordinary eye or sun glasses are NOT safety
glasses.
6.
Check the wheel carefully for cracks or
damage before operation. Replace cracked or
damaged wheel immediately. Run the tool
(with guard) at no load for about a minute,
holding tool away from others. If wheel is
flawed, it will likely separate during this test.
7.
Use only flanges specified for this tool.
8.
Be careful not to damage the spindle, the
flange (especially the installing surface) or the
lock nut. Damage to these parts could result in
wheel breakage.
9.
NEVER use tool with wood cutting blades or
other sawblades. Such blades when used on a
grinder frequently kick and cause loss of
control leading to personal injury.
10. Hold the tool firmly.
11.
Keep hands away from rotating parts.
12. Make sure cord is clear of wheel. Do not wrap
cord around your arm or wrist. If control of
tool is lost, cord may become wrapped around
you and cause personal injury.
13. Make sure the wheel is not contacting the
workpiece before the switch is turned on.
14. Before using the tool on an actual workpiece,
let it run for a while. Watch for vibration or
wobbling that could indicate poor installation
or a poorly balanced wheel.
15. Use the specified surface of the wheel to
perform the grinding.
16. Watch out for flying sparks. Hold the tool so
that sparks fly away from you and other
persons or flammable materials.
17. Do not leave the tool running. Operate the tool
only when hand-held.
18. Do not touch the workpiece immediately after
operation; it may be extremely hot and could
burn your skin.
19. ALWAYS wear proper apparel including long
sleeve shirts, leather gloves and shop aprons

20. Use of this tool to grind or sand some
products, paints and wood could expose user
to dust containing hazardous substances. Use
appropriate respiratory protection.
21. After using the tool, make sure the wheel
rotation comes to a complete stop before
setting the tool down. Setting the tool down
with the wheel rotating can cause personal
injury.

22. NEVER USE Stone Cup type wheels with this
grinder. This grinder is not designed for these
types of wheels and the use of such a product may
result in serious personal injury.
SAVE THESE INSTRUCTIONS.
WARNING:
MISUSE or failure to follow the safety rules stated in
this instruction manual may cause serious personal
injury.
